The Florida Legislature's Office of Program Policy Analysis and Government Accountability (OPPAGA) has retained Berkshire Advisors, Inc. to perform a best financial management practices review of the Miami-Dade Public Schools. The purpose of this review is to determine ways to improve the school district's management and use of resources and to identify cost savings.
